- The distance between Kangnung, North Korea and Catania, Sicily, Italy is approximately 9,248 km or 5,747 mi.
- To reach Kangnung in this distance one would set out from Catania, Sicily bearing 46.8°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Kangnung bearing 133° or SE .
- Kangnung has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Catania, Sicily has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Kangnung is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Catania, Sicily is in or near the subtropical thorn woodland biome.
- The average temperature is 4.8 °C (8.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10 °C (18°F) more in Kangnung.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 829.6 mm (32.7 in) more which is equivalent to 829.6 l/m² (20.36 US gal/ft²) or 8,296,000 l/ha (886,897 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.3° lower in Kangnung than in Catania, Sicily.
- Relative humidity levels are 4.6%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 5.3°C (9.6°F) lower.
